Lack of Transparency
One of the primary signs investors should be wary of is the lack of transparency. Many legitimate projects provide clear, comprehensive whitepapers and open access to the team behind the cryptocurrency. With TIAKX, information on these fronts might not be as readily available as it should be, making it challenging to validate the project’s authenticity and objectives.
Community and Trust
Establishing trust in the cryptocurrency world often comes from a strong, active community. If TIAKX does not have an engaged and communicative community or verified partnerships, this might lead to suspicions about the credibility of TIAKX. It’s crucial for any project to foster a sense of community trust and remain open to discussions.
Lack of Development Activity
A look into the development activity of TIAKX could reveal more about the project's legitimacy. For a cryptocurrency to thrive, continuous enhancements and developments are necessary. An absence of development updates or a dormant code repository may indicate a scam or an abandoned project.

Security Concerns
Security is paramount in determining whether a cryptocurrency is a scam. Scams often promise unrealistic returns with no risk. A project with no sophisticated security features, no audits, or reported breaches poses a higher risk to investors. Evaluating security measures or the presence of any red flags can be crucial in making an informed decision about TIAKX.
